Golden rules of user interface design

  • Make user interfaces consistent.
  • Allow users to navigate easily via shortcuts.
  • Provide informative feedback.
  • Design dialog to yield closure.
  • Prevent error as much as possible.
  • Allow users ways to reverse their actions easily.
  • Support internal locus of control.
  • Minimize memory load.

Why We Need golden rules for the interface?

Shneiderman’s “Eight Golden Rules of Interface Design” are a guide to good interaction design. Strive for consistency. Standardizing the way information is conveyed ensures users are able to apply knowledge from one click to another; without the need to learn new representations for the same actions.

What is user interface in software engineering?

User interface is the front-end application view to which user interacts in order to use the software. The software becomes more popular if its user interface is: Attractive. Simple to use. Responsive in short time.

What is a good interface?

The best interfaces are almost invisible to the user. They avoid unnecessary elements and are clear in the language they use on labels and in messaging. Create consistency and use common UI elements. By using common elements in your UI, users feel more comfortable and are able to get things done more quickly.
